Goals

To prepare for graduate studies in general and for formulating research problems and thesis topics in particular.

Prerequisites

None.

Organization

Lectures and seminars. Optional study groups for extra course credit.

Contents

Computing as a discipline. Introduction to the philosophy of science. Scientific writing, publication and information retrieval. Science and technology, methodological issues. The Ph.D. study process. Aspects of ethics and quality control in scientific work. Research funding and politics.
